Large CD read problems

Whenever I have a CD with a large file burned on it (real large, like 600-700 megs), when I put it back in my CD drive, I cannot read it. Explorer will see the file present on the CD, but when I try to open it, it will hang. The CD spins up at a very slow speed, and will sit, apparently doing nothing, all day. On the few occasions when I can try to copy the file to the HDD to open it, it usually gets through most of the file before getting a "cyclic read error." What the hell gives? I am running Windows XP Pro, SP1. It worked before I did my biannual rebuild, but it sure isnt working now.


Any ideas?
